Output 34a0641589482b25c982f17fab7b214833b4c4403af5dd359312ef0455038dde:65

value
296918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63989a261ba47adab8e284226f958a946008299b OP_EQUAL
address
3AmddWzAzC9oS11jjfrRoXG8vXUs7ASgVF
transaction
34a0641589482b25c982f17fab7b214833b4c4403af5dd359312ef0455038dde